John Mitchell Praises Ellie Kildunne After Semi-Final Victory

England coach John Mitchell has lauded outstanding fullback Ellie Kildunne following her impressive performance that earned her the Player of the Match title in the semi-final against France. England faced a fierce French team, but managed to prevail with a score of 35-17 in Bristol, securing their place in the World Cup final. Kildunne was fundamental to the team’s success, scoring two spectacular tries that broke the French defense and demonstrating why she is the current World Player of the Year.

“She is special,” Mitchell commented in the post-game press conference.

Mitchell highlighted Kildunne’s youth and her deserved recognition as the best player in the world last year.

Mitchell also highlighted Kildunne’s humility, despite being an admired figure. He mentioned his creative side and his ability to face life in an exemplary manner, despite the pressure of being on a pedestal. Kildunne left the field early in Bristol. Although Mitchell was unaware of the severity of the injury, he received no information that it was serious or that it would keep her out of next week’s final. Although satisfied with the performance, Mitchell emphasized that the work is not yet finished, as England seeks its third World Cup title. The coach highlighted the importance of staying focused on the process, as a short week is coming up for recovery and preparation for the final. In addition, he expressed his enthusiasm for the match between the two best teams in the world.
